Background technology
How prefabricated units because its convenient and quick construction, component quality are controlled and used by high praise gradually, but in practice of construction, connect the reinforcing bar between two prefabricated units, make it as one, are the difficult point promoted of prefabricated units and emphasis always.Conventional bar connecting mode, end reinforcedly form external screw thread by screw thread process by two that need to connect, then utilize the connector with internal thread hole, two reinforcing bars are screwed onto in connector internal thread hole with externally threaded end respectively, realize connecting.But, because the reinforcing bar in prefabricated units has been fixed in concrete, freely cannot rotate as conventional rebar, the conventional connector mode of spinning therefore cannot be adopted to be connected.The solution taked this is at present use grout sleeve to connect mostly, but there is following several shortcoming:
1, grout sleeve Joining Technology is very complicated, and construction technical requirement is high, the inconvenience of operation trouble;
2, grout sleeve must wait until that grouting material tentatively solidifies after connecting, and could continue subsequent construction after having had certain intensity, and this and prefabricated units original intention rapidly of constructing is runed counter to, and has greatly delayed the duration;
3, grout sleeve connects main drag and comes from adhesion stress between concrete and rebar, and intensity is not very high comparatively speaking;
4, needed for grout sleeve Joining Technology, equipment comprises the grouting equipment etc. of sleeve, grouting material and correspondence, and overall hardware setting and material cost are relatively high, uneconomical.

Detailed description of the invention
The utility model provides a kind of reinforcing steel bar connecting device, and as shown in Figure 1, its Structure composing comprises a master collet 10; Fig. 2 shows the sectional structure of master collet, this master collet 10 entirety is the long tubular that mid diameter is large, reduce gradually to both ends diameter, the two ends of master collet 10 are respectively equipped with from internal thread hole that is open-ended, that extend to middle part, be respectively the first internal thread hole 11 and the second internal thread hole 12, two internal thread holes are coaxially arranged; Wherein, the internal thread of the first internal thread hole 11 and the end reinforced external screw thread formed through screw thread process match; In second internal thread hole 12, the internal diameter size of internal thread can penetrate for end reinforced just, and on the sidewall of the second internal thread hole 12, relative both sides have and cut two straight joints 13 to the second internal thread hole vertically from opening part, make the sidewall of the second internal thread be divided into two parts by two straight joints; Master collet 10 is positioned at the section of spinning 14 that the second position, internal thread hole openend has a straight-tube shape, described in the lateral wall of the section of spinning be provided with external screw thread.The section of spinning 14 of master collet is also socketed with securing member 20, Fig. 3 shows the sectional structure of securing member, as shown in Figure 3, this securing member 20 comprises that one circular and side disconnects C-shaped clasp 21, the inner side of clasp 21 has the internal thread matched with the external screw thread of the master collet section of spinning 14, and securing member 20 is connected on by the internal thread rotation of clasp on the external screw thread of the master collet section of spinning 14.The two ends at clasp 21 open position place have extend laterally and be oppositely arranged two connecting portions 22, two connecting portions 22 are provided with two connecting portions can be regulated to draw close the adjustment structure of degree, and when impelling two of clasp connecting portions 22 mutually to draw close by adjustment structure, clasp 21 can be driven to shrink extruding is formed to the section of spinning 14 of master collet, impel the second internal thread hole 12 mutually to be drawn close by two parts sidewall that two straight joints are separated.
When embody rule, the securing member in the utility model reinforcing steel bar connecting device can adopt multiple different project organization.Such as, securing member can adopt and it can be regulated to draw close the clamp structure of degree by clamping two connecting portions, also can adopt the mode being bolted two connecting portions, be regulated the degree of drawing close of two connecting portions by rotating bolt, etc.But in order to operate more for convenience, the utility model provides one preferably fastener constructions, Fig. 3 and Fig. 4 shows the structure of this more excellent securing member, it is specially: two connecting portions of clasp 21 are relatively set with two through holes, one T-shaped bolt wears two through holes that 23 cross described two connecting portions, and the T-shaped head end of T-shaped bolt 23 is connected to one of them connecting portion deviates from the side of another connecting portion, the end that T-shaped bolt 23 passes another connecting portion has been rotatably connected a handler 24; Handler 24 entirety is in strip, and be rotatably connected with T-shaped bolt 23 end be rotationally connected the one end being a little positioned at handler 24, handler 24 to be rotationally connected tip position place at one end there is a projection 25, when handler 24 turn to entirety draw close on clasp 21 time, this projection 25 just in time turns to towards the connecting portion 22 of T-shaped bolt end side and can form extruding to it, thus impels two of clasp connecting portions 22 mutually to draw close.Such use operation is more laborsaving, convenient.
Reinforcing steel bar connecting device of the present utility model for connect in prefabricated units two cannot rotate reinforcing bar time, its using method is as follows: first, by the external screw thread needing the end of the first side reinforcing bar connected to be formed by screw thread process, then use reinforcing steel bar connecting device of the present utility model to be screwed on the end reinforced external screw thread in the first side by the first internal thread hole of its master collet, be fixed tightly on the first side reinforcing bar until master collet is spun, after this, the master collet section of spinning of reinforcing steel bar connecting device is socketed with securing member, first the handler of securing member is turned to the overall state away from clasp, now handler to be rotationally connected the projection at tip position place at one end extruding is formed to the connecting portion of clasp, clasp is in relaxed state (as shown in Figure 4), on master collet, the second internal thread hole is also in relaxed state mutually by two parts sidewall that two straight joints are separated simultaneously, at this moment in the second internal thread hole, the internal diameter size of internal thread can penetrate for end reinforced just, therefore the end of the second side reinforcing bar needing connection is penetrated the second internal thread hole to master collet, finally, the handler of securing member is turned to entirety to be drawn close on clasp, handler to be rotationally connected the projection at tip position place at one end turn to towards the connecting portion of T-shaped bolt end side, and its formation extruding of connecting portion to this side, thus impel two of clasp connecting portions mutually to draw close (as shown in Figure 3), drive clasp to shrink and extruding is formed to the section of spinning of master collet, and then impel the second internal thread hole mutually to be drawn close by two parts sidewall that two straight joints are separated, to penetrating the second side end reinforced formation extruding occlusion in the second internal thread hole, make the master collet of reinforcing steel bar connecting device and the second side is end reinforced is fixed together, realize the connection of the first side reinforcing bar and the second side reinforcing bar.Therefrom can see, reinforcing steel bar connecting device of the present utility model, its master collet entirety is the long tubular that mid diameter is large, reduce gradually to both ends diameter, can ensure that two reinforcing bars after connecting have enough tensile strength at master collet connecting portion preferably, first internal thread hole of master collet mainly plays and to form externally threaded end with the first side steel bar meter and mutually to spin the effect agreed with, and the internal thread in the second screwed hole of master collet is not used to screw thread spins, under the clasp of securing member shrinks institute's externally applied forces effect, the second side end reinforced formation extruding occlusion that two parts sidewall of the second internal thread hole is stressed and mutually draw close penetrating wherein, internal thread in second internal thread hole just can to the enough mechanical snap power of the second end reinforced formation in side and frictional resistance, its bonding strength is even higher than general mechanical connection, master collet is made to become to be integrated with the second side bar connecting securely, thus the reliability that two reinforcing bars are connected can be ensured well.
